Cagliari – Inter Milan Head-to-Head Record

Head-to-Head: 16 – 32 – 54

A total of 102 matches have been played between the two teams so far, and with 54 wins, Inter Milan holds a very clear lead in the head-to-head record. The Nerazzurri are currently unbeaten in their last 13 matches against the Sardinians (ten wins, three draws) and also secured all six points against the Rossoblù last season with two shutout victories.
